Can I override iFrame links in a symbol with a collection item

I trying to build symbols to reuse in my portfolio where I will want to be able to override the iFrame video link. So my thought was to create a collection with all if my iFrame video source URLs. The two issues I am having are:

  1. I’m not seeing a way to set the Video Source in the iFrame code editor as an override component. Is it possible to set the Video Source as an override where I select from My collection items (video URLs)?

  2. Might be related to problem 1. When I point my video component symbol to grab the video URL from my collection it works as expected. The problem is when I add a second item to my database it automatically adds that video into my symbol. How do I just grab one item from my database per symbol?

This link talks about iframe collection items and gets me almost there.

